AVX2 Negative Offset AVX2 Negative Offset reduces core frequency. The AVX2 Negative Offset specifies a negative offset from the Turbo Ratio Limit for AVX2 workloads. AVX3 Negative Offset AVX3 Negative Offset reduces core frequency. The AVX3 Negative Offset specifies a negative offset from the Turbo Ratio Limit for AVX3 workloads. Primary Plane Current Limit Configure the current limit of the CPU under Turbo Mode in ampere. A lower limit can protect the CPU and save power, while a higher limit may improve performance. Long Duration Power Limit Configure Package Power Limit 1 in watts. When the limit is exceeded, the CPU ratio will be lowered after a period of time. A lower limit can protect the CPU and save power, while a higher limit may improve performance. Long Duration Maintained Configure the period of time until the CPU ratio is lowered when the Long Duration Power Limit is exceeded. Short Duration Power Limit Configure Package Power Limit 2 in watts. When the limit is exceeded, the CPU ratio will be lowered immediately.
